Output 43721527e1756f6bf119facc2c55de9f44a328ab0db0426267dab1dc5ddb42b9:0

value
89616700
script pubkey
OP_0 OP_PUSHBYTES_20 ddb6e0b59a40b61564c5c464167d5db0a4e6e0f3
address
ltc1qmkmwpdv6gzmp2ex9c3jpvl2akzjwdc8nawxj7y
transaction
43721527e1756f6bf119facc2c55de9f44a328ab0db0426267dab1dc5ddb42b9
spent
true